Friday, September 6, 2013

Embedded Software Engineer

Our client is seeking an Embedded Software Engineer in Farmington Hills, Michigan (MI).

Job Description:

The Software Engineer position focus is on software architecture, model-based development, and feature/driver development in embedded C.


  • Develop and maintain core software to support the use of a Battery Management System

  • Develop and maintain tester software to execute End-of-Line and DV/PV testing

  • Support development of core algorithms, such as State-of-Charge and State-of-Health

  • Support software architecture and model-based development efforts and participate in software (design, code) reviews

  • Coordinate development efforts with the electronics systems and hardware teams


  • BSCS/EE or equivalent and 3+ years of software development experience

  • Familiarity with project change and configuration management software, such as Jira, SVN, Clear Case, Clear Quest

  • Embedded systems and C programming experience

  • Solid working knowledge of CAN and/or LIN Networking

  • Experience with software maturity models, such as CMMi or Automotive SPICE

  • Experience at working both independently and in a team-oriented, collaborative environment is essential

  • Ability to conform to shifting priorities, demands and timelines through analytical and problem-solving capabilities

News Source


  1. Its really good to know about that some facts and other points given here are quite considerable and to the point as well, would be so far better idea to look for more of these kind for efficient results for your field of business.

    Construction Service Management Software


Copyright © . Search job listings to find a job online in USA - Posts · Comments
Theme Template by BTDesigner · Powered by Blogger